Taste of the South Festival returns to Dorset for a second year this July and is set to showcase the region’s top talent, variety of food and drink, art, culture and artisan products. The two-day festival, which will be held at Chapel Gate, Christchurch, over the weekend of 21 & 22 July 2018, celebrates all things local from across the entire South of England.
